Method of manufacturing jewels of gold or platinum or their alloys

摘要 A method of making jewelry from precious metals, such as gold, platinum, etc., and their alloys, comprises starting with a rectangular strip of wire mesh, (known in the trade as ''''milanese''''), adding additional wire coils of progressively shorter length to opposite margins, placing the loosely woven mesh into a shaping press to progressively compress the mesh into a circular or oval shape, coating one face with molding wax, electroplating the other side with copper, annealing and scouring the first surface, hammering the surface to crush the wires into a denser mass while retaining its circular, or oval, shape, reannealing and re-scouring the mesh, coating the hammered surface with wax, repeating the copper electroplating step on the back, placing the plated surface in contact with a die having the desired design, hammering the first face again while the coppered surface contacts the die and removing the copper by acid etching.

Method of making jewelry of gold, platinum or their alloys, which comprises the steps of preparing a rectangular sheet of conventional milanese; adding coiled wires of gradually decreasing length on either side of this sheet in order to obtain a polygonal blank, soldering the ends of each coiled wire to the last coil of the adjacent coiled wire, placing the resulting blank in a shaping press comprising a plurality of convergent movable jaws of which the minimum inner overall contour corresponds to that of the element to be obtained after operating said press, subsequently causing said jaws to converge towards one another in order to contract the blank disposed therebetween to the desired contour, coating one face of the blank with a thin layer of molding wax, electroplating a copper deposit on the other face of said blank, annealing and scouring the element thus obtained, hammering the wax-coated face of the element while held in its new shape with a cylindrical punch having a flat, granitelike end face, by using successive small passes in order to crush the wires of the blank to fill up all the gaps thereof and obtain a solid surface, finishing the element by another hammering operation using a cylindrical punch having a flat and polished end face, re-annealing and re-scouring the element, coating the hammered surface thereof with wax, re-plating the non-hammered surface with copper, and while holding the element in and against a die formed with the counterpart of the desired pattern, again hammering the other face with a flat-ended cylindrical punch, and removing the copper by etching with acid.
2. The method set forth in claim 1, which includes the steps of making thin saw-cuts in the end turns of certain of the coiled wires added to the rectangular sheet of conventional milanese.
3. The method as set forth in claim 1, which includes the steps of removing the ends of the coiled wires projecting outwardly beyond the soldering.
4. The method as set forth in claim 1, which includes the step of forcing the thin layer of molding wax to penetrate the blank by means of a small fly-press.
5. The method as set forth in claim 1, which includes the step of applying a reinforced adhesive material to the copper-plated side of the blank and applying a marginal belt of flat copper wire to the blank prior to a hammering step.
